9. ead ecg module chapter 5 single lead ecg module 5 1 overview The single lead ecg amplifier module provides ecg amplification and filtering with or without external reference allowing both in vivo and in vitro studies on isolated heart The single lead ecg amplifier module is delivered with a 3 wire ecg cable positive negative reference with 5 pin standard DIN plug This plug connects to the 7 pin socket of the mainframe Output is available on the rear panel both on the BNC output and the analog output to chart recorder 5 2 front panel Several user adjustable settings are available on the front panel figure 7 O Single Lead ECG Amplifig OV CAR 1 mv Lo pass Filter 100Hz rei i Ne gt r 35Hz IA Hi pass Filte qe 0 5Hz 0 05Hz 4 Gain x1000 0 5 calibration switch Used to generate a O V or 1 mV 0 1 calibration pulse The output signal is determined by the gain For example if the gain is set at 0 5 the output signal will be 1 mV x 0 5 x 1000 500 mV low pass filter knob 2nd order filter 40 dB decade Four settings 35 Hz 100 Hz 200 Hz 500 Hz hi pass filter knob 1st order filter 20 dB decade Four settings 0 05 Hz 0 2 Hz 0 5 Hz 1 Hz gain selection knob Five steps are available from 0 25 to 4 Actual gain is 1000 x higher than shown For example when the knob is set 2 an amplification of 2000 x is provided so that 1 mV of input gives 2 V of output fig

19. rom the power socket e unscrew the two module screws on the front panel e pull out the module pg pg5 pg4 pg2 pg3 pg6 com3 E ELLE ae HE 13000554 iad Dl a pg9 pgi pg fi f2 figure 6 user adjustable settings on amplifier module Jumper pg is used to adjust the internal gain e position X1 gain stays the same e position X50 gain is multiplied by 50 Jumpers pg2 and pg3 are used to adjust the cut off frequency of the low pass filter e position 1 500 Hz e position 2 35 Hz e position 3 10 Hz e position 4 0 1 Hz The fall off is 40 dB decade Jumper pg4 is used to suppress the action of the high pass filter on the chart recorder output J2 connector e jumper present no filter e no jumper filter applied N note jumper pg4 is only present on older modules which do not have an AC DC switch emka TECHNOLOGIES page 15 4 channel amplifier user manual v 1 1 revision 1 SEPTEMBER 2009 Jumper pg5 is used to suppress the action of the high pass filter on the BNC outputs e jumper present no filter e no jumper filter applied N note jumper pg5 is only present on older modules which do not have an AC DC switch Jumper pg6 is used to add an offset of 5V on the analog outputs of the BNC connectors In this way O V on the transducer will have a 5 V output this is useful with some acquisition cards e position 1 addition of 5 volts Used for example when using iox software

24. ure 7 front panel of single lead ecg amplifier module emka TECHNOLOGIES page 19 4 channel amplifier user manual v 1 1 revision 1 SEPTEMBER 2009 chapter 6 standards leads ecg amplifier module 6 1 overview The standard leads ecg amplifier module provides ecg amplification and filtering on 6 standard leads allowing both in vivo and in vitro studies The 6 standard leads are leads Il and Ill Einthoven bipolar leads and leads aVR aVL aVF Goldberger unipolar leads The standard leads ecg amplifier module is supplied with a 5 wire ecg cable 3 measurement points shield reference The ecg cable is fitted with a 5 pin standard DIN plug which connects to the 7 pin socket of the mainframe 6 2 front panel calibration switch Used to generate a O V and a 1 mV 40 1 calibration pulse The output signal is determined by the gain For example if the gain is set at 4 the output signal will be 1 mV x 4 x 1000 4000 mV low pass filter 2nd order filter Cut off frequencies 35 Hz 100 Hz 200 Hz 500 Hz 40 dB decade high pass filter 1st order filter Cut off frequencies 0 05 Hz 0 2 Hz 0 5 Hz 1 Hz 20 dB decade l gain selection button Five steps are available from 0 25 to 4 Actual gain is 1000 x higher than shown For example when the knob is set to 4 an amplification of 4000 x is provided so that 1 mV of input gives 4 V of output outputs BNC connectors for output of leads 1 U

26. with a force transducer e position 2 no addition Used for example with chart recorders or pulmonary applications Jumper pg7 is used to select the voltage for feeding the gauge bridge of the transducer e position A 10 V e position B 5 4 V Jumper pg8 is used to adjust the cut off frequency of the high pass filter for the chart recorder output e position 1 0 075 Hz e position 2 0 25 Hz e position 3 1 Hz This adjustment is useful only if pg4 is not present Jumper pg9 is used to adjust the cut off frequency the high pass filter for the BNC outputs e position 1 0 075 Hz e position 2 0 25 Hz e position 3 1 Hz This adjustment is useful only if pg5 is not installed The com3 switch inverses the DC voltage polarity feeding the gauge bridge e position 1 inverted voltage position of the mark on the card e position 2 non inverted voltage normal position f1 and f2 are the two fuses whose rating depends on the power supply e fora 230 V power supply two 1 A delayed fuses e for a 115 V power supply two 2 A delayed fuses Section 8 3 gives the procedure to change the fuses emka TECHNOLOGIES page 16 4 3 4 3 1 4 3 2 emka TECHNOLOGIES strain gage module calibration and adjustment adjustment calibration Connect the transducers to the inputs Connect a voltmeter or acquisition software to the output Set gain knob to 1 With the screwdriver adjust the ref out pote
